Limits on coverage
There are different coverage limits depending on which policy you have. The coverage limits available to pet owners are per incident, per condition or annual. Annual coverage limits are cheaper than per-condition and per-incident limits, which require the owner to pay a deductible once a year. A per-incident plan requires that the owner pay the deductible only once for each instance. However, you will have to pay a higher premium if you are concerned about your pet's health.

Age
Cost of pet insurance can be affected by the age of your pet. Younger pets are less likely to have problems and more likely to get insured. Older animals are more likely be injured or to become ill. Insuring older pets can be more costly so it is essential to get a policy while your pet is still young. A younger pet's health insurance premium will be cheaper than an older one.
